加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.ijishu.cn/)- CDN、边缘计算、物联网、云计算、开发!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L实战:DBA高效运维科技指南

发布时间:2025-11-20 15:52:03 所属栏目:MySql教程 来源:DaWei
导读:  作为一名界面设计师,我常常需要与数据库打交道,尤其是在构建数据驱动的应用时。MySQL作为最流行的开源关系型数据库之一,其稳定性和灵活性使其成为许多项目的核心组件。对于DBA来说,掌握MySQL的高效运维技巧至

  作为一名界面设计师,我常常需要与数据库打交道,尤其是在构建数据驱动的应用时。MySQL作为最流行的开源关系型数据库之一,其稳定性和灵活性使其成为许多项目的核心组件。对于DBA来说,掌握MySQL的高效运维技巧至关重要。


  在日常工作中,我注意到很多DBA会忽略索引优化的重要性。合理的索引设计可以显著提升查询效率,减少服务器负载。同时,避免过度使用索引也是关键,因为过多的索引会增加写入成本并占用更多存储空间。


  定期进行慢查询日志分析是保持数据库性能的重要手段。通过识别和优化这些查询,可以有效减少响应时间,提高用户体验。合理配置MySQL的缓存机制,如查询缓存和InnoDB缓冲池,也能带来明显的性能提升。


  备份与恢复策略同样不可忽视。制定详细的备份计划,并测试恢复流程,确保在发生故障时能够快速恢复数据。使用物理备份和逻辑备份相结合的方式,可以提供更全面的数据保护。


AI提供的信息图,仅供参考

  监控工具的使用能帮助DBA及时发现潜在问题。通过监控CPU、内存、磁盘I/O等指标,可以提前预警系统瓶颈,避免服务中断。同时,利用图形化监控工具,可以让数据可视化,便于团队协作和决策。


  在实际操作中,我也体会到良好的文档记录习惯对团队协作的帮助。无论是数据库结构、配置变更还是运维流程,清晰的文档都能减少沟通成本,提高工作效率。


  持续学习和实践是提升运维能力的关键。MySQL技术不断演进,新的版本带来了诸多优化和功能改进。保持对新技术的关注,并结合实际需求进行验证和应用,才能真正实现高效运维。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章